The Welsh for Business project is run by IAITH: the welsh centre for language planning and is funded by Denbighshire County Council. Over the next few months we will be running a series of workshops to support business to work bilingually. The workshops will look specifically at raising awareness, skills and confidence so that businesses can use Welsh with their customers, building a positive relationship with them. 

This is a session for business owners and managers.

The business will:

  • Receive an introduction to language awareness
  • Learn in a safe environment
  • See examples of good practice
  • Gain access to resources
  • Learn how to use the information in their day to day work
  • Network with other businesses in the town
